Iran-Israel-US War: Rice Exporters KRBL, LT Foods Shares Plummet Up To 8%
•
Geopolitical tensions in West Asia, escalating into war, significantly impact India's rice exporters.
•
Shares of LT Foods fell 8%, Chaman Lal Setia Exports 4%, and KRBL 2% on Monday, March 2.
•
The Middle East is a crucial market for both basmati and non-basmati rice shipments from India.
•
Basmati exports to Iran were ₹4,049 crore and to Saudi Arabia ₹5,217 crore between April-November 2025.
•
KRBL derives 61% of its basmati export revenue from the Middle East, while LT Foods gets 9% of its FY25 revenue from the region.
